What are exchange tokens?

Exchange tokens are proprietary cryptocurrencies minted by centralised exchanges (CEXs) to bootstrap liquidity, reward loyalty, and power parallel ecosystems.
Holders unlock trading-fee discounts, staking yields, card cashback, launchpad allocations, and sometimes governance rights over a dedicated blockchain (e.g., BNB Chain).
Market leaders include BNB, OKB, CRO, KCS, and HT; combined market-cap exceeds $100 B but is tightly coupled to exchange health.

Quick Facts

  • Purpose: Reduce fees, raise capital, incentivise staking, fund buy-back burns, power chain gas.
  • Supply model: Usually capped with quarterly burns funded by platform profits (deflationary).
  • Blockchains: Mostly ERC-20 initially; later migrated to native chains (BNB, Cronos, OKTC).
  • Regulatory grey zone – often classed as utility tokens, but SEC has flagged some as potential securities.
  • Counter-party risk – value collapses if exchange becomes insolvent (FTX ➔ FTT -99 %).

Top Exchange Tokens (Live Examples)

Token Ticker Exchange 2024 Perks Snapshot
BNB BNB Binance 25 % fee discount, BNB Chain gas, launchpad lottery.
Cronos CRO Crypto.com Card cashback up to 5 %, trading rebates, NFT drops.
OKB OKB OKX Fee discounts, Jumpstart launchpad, OKTC gas.
KuCoin Token KCS KuCoin Daily dividend (50 % platform rev-share), fee discount.
HTX Token HT HTX (ex-Huobi) Fee rebates, PrimePool access, chain gas.
Bitget Token BGB Bitget Futures fee discount, launchpad, copy-trading boosts.
MX Token MX MEXC Launch-Kickstarter votes, fee discounts, airdrops.

How It Works

  1. Exchange mints token → sells or airdrops to early users.
  2. Traders opt-in to pay fees in the token → receive 10-25 % discount.
  3. Quarterly burn – platform uses part of profits to buy & burn tokens, reducing float.
  4. Staking tiers – lock X tokens for higher APY, lower futures fees, or launchpad allocation weight.
  5. Ecosystem expansion – token becomes gas for native chain, DeFi, NFT marketplaces, and cards.

Benefits

  • Cheaper trading – fee discounts compound for high-volume users.
  • Passive income – staking, dividends, and launchpad flipping can beat bank rates.
  • Launchpad access – new-token sales often require exchange-token tickets, creating scarcity.
  • Ecosystem gas – BNB, CRO, OKB needed for dApps, NFT mints, and validator staking.
  • Deflationary burns – supply shrinks as exchange revenue grows (theoretically price-supportive).

Risks & Trade-offs

  • Centralised issuer – exchange can change utility rules or burn schedule at will.
  • Solvency contagion – token price crashed 70-99 % when FTX, Celsius, and Voyager folded.
  • Regulatory action – SEC suits against exchanges can delist or freeze token utility (e.g., BUSP).
  • Low float manipulation – thin order books allow insiders to pump perks temporarily.
  • Circular value – token worth less if trading volumes drop, creating reflexive downside.
  • Staking lock-ups – 30-180 day unbonding periods prevent quick exits during crises.

Final Thoughts

Exchange tokens are loyalty points on steroids: they save money today, fund launches tomorrow, and occasionally morph into full-blown L1 gas.
The catch? Your investment is a bet on both crypto trading volumes and a single company’s balance sheet.
Use them for discounts or short-term trades, but don’t HODL blindly—track proof-of-reserves, burn wallets, and regulatory headlines.
